Just completed a new build and it seems to be okay. It was working before I got brave and bungled the network configuration while attempting to set a static IP address.

I did a "Reset" via the button and that didn't help, I did the norestore option from the Wiki and that didn't help. Sometimes (but not always) I get the IP address 192.168.201.1 in the display, however, I cannot connect to anything at that address.

Is there a way to completely reset to the default network config? I do have HDMI cabled monitor and a USB keyboard.

I would say pull the SD card out and flash the "Snapshot" firmware using win32diskimager and boot it up in the Pi. Wait about 5 minutes after the first boot (to let it flash the latest HeaterMeter to the device and be idle), then use the "Reset configuration" using the buttons. You should see a message that says "Resetting" or something along those lines and then in about 30 seconds it will be completely reset.

The v12 release version that you probably have on there doesn't clear out the network settings when you do the Reset and the snapshot does.
